jsp中 meta content="IE=edge,chrome=1" http-equiv="X-UA-Compatible" 标签的作用

本文介绍了jsp中<meta content=\IE=edge,chrome=1\ http-equiv=\X-UA-Compatible\>标签的作用。X-UA-Compatible是IE8新加设置,可指定网页兼容性模式,网页指定模式优先级更高。content=\IE=Edge,chrome=1\与谷歌Chrome Frame有关,该标记可指定页面用chrome内核渲染。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

jsp中<meta content="IE=edge,chrome=1" http-equiv="X-UA-Compatible">标签的作用

 

一、X-UA-Compatible

X-UA-Compatible是自从IE8新加的一个设置,对于IE8以下的浏览器是不识别的。 通过在meta中设置X-UA-Compatible的值,可以指定网页的兼容性模式设置。

在网页中指定的模式优先权高于服务器中(通过HTTP Header)所指定的模式。 兼容性模式设置优先级:

meta tag > http header

常用的例子:

<meta http-equiv="X-UA-Compatible" content="IE=7"> 
#以上代码告诉IE浏览器,无论是否用DTD声明文档标准,IE8/9都会以IE7引擎来渲染页面。

<meta http-equiv="X-UA-Compatible" content="IE=8"> 
#以上代码告诉IE浏览器,IE8/9都会以IE8引擎来渲染页面。

<meta http-equiv="X-UA-Compatible" content="IE=edge"> 
#以上代码告诉IE浏览器,IE8/9及以后的版本都会以最高版本IE来渲染页面。

<meta http-equiv="X-UA-Compatible" content="IE=7,IE=9"> 
<meta http-equiv="X-UA-Compatible" content="IE=7,9"> 
<meta http-equiv="X-UA-Compatible" content="IE=Edge,chrome=1"> 
#以上代码IE=edge告诉IE使用最新的引擎渲染网页,chrome=1则可以激活Chrome Frame.

二、 content = "IE=Edge,chrome=1" 

meta信息中常有这么一句:

<meta content="IE=edge,chrome=1" http-equiv="X-UA-Compatible">

这里的chrome=1不是说IE的技术增强了可以模拟Chrome浏览器,而是与谷歌开发的 Google Chrome Frame (谷歌内嵌浏览器框架GCF)有关。这个插件可以让用户的IE浏览器外观不变,但用户在浏览网页时实际上使用的是Chrome的内核,并且支持Windows XP及以上系统的IE6/7/8。

而上文提到的那个meta标记,则是在是安装了GCF后,用来指定页面使用chrome内核来渲染。 

GCF下载地址: http://code.google.com/intl/zh-CN/chrome/chromeframe/ (ie打开)

安装完成后,如果你想对某个页面使用GCF进行渲染,只需要在该页面的地址前加上 gcf: 即可,例如: gcf:http://cooleep.com 

但是如果想要在开发时指定页面默认首先使用GCF进行渲染,如果未安装GCF再使用IE内核进行渲染,该如何进行呢? 

就是使用这个标记。 <meta content="IE=edge,chrome=1" http-equiv="X-UA-Compatible">

 

感恩原作者: https://blog.youkuaiyun.com/yimuqing123/article/details/53012549

 

参考资料:  浅析网页meta标签中X-UA-Compatible属性的使用

 

 

 

In [4]: print(response.text[:2000]) # 查看前2000个字符 <!DOCTYPE html> <html> <head> <meta charset="utf-8"> <meta http-equiv="X-UA-Compatible" content="IE=edge,chrome=1"> <title>-东北石油大学</title><meta name="pageType" content="3"> <meta name="pageTitle" content="大会隆重开幕"> <META Name="keywords" Content="东北石油大学主站,东油要闻,代会,石油大学" /> <META Name="description" Content="为创建国内著名国际知名的一流能源大学而不懈奋斗!" /> <meta name="description" content=""> <link rel="stylesheet" type="text/css" href="../../css/base.css" /> <link rel="stylesheet" type="text/css" href="../../css/style.css" /> <link rel="Shortcut Icon" href="../../js/favicon.ico" type="image/x-icon" /> <script src="../../js/jquery.min.js"></script> <!--[if lt IE 9]> <script src="../../js/html5shiv.min.js"></script> <script src="../../js/respond.min.js"></script> <![endif]--> <!--Announced by Visual SiteBuilder 9--> <script language="javascript" src="../../_sitegray/_sitegray.js"></script> <!-- CustomerNO:77656262657232306578475050525742000400014e50 --> <link rel="stylesheet" type="text/css" href="../../content3.vsb.css" /> <script type="text/javascript" src="/system/resource/js/vsbscreen.min.js" id="_vsbscreen" devices="pc|pad"></script> <script type="text/javascript" src="/system/resource/js/counter.js"></script> <script type="text/javascript">_jsq_(1049,'/content3.jsp',19607,1598682733)</script> </head> <body> <!-- Start header --> <header> <div class="t_top f13"> <section> <div class="fl t_link"><script language="javascript" src="/system/resource/js/dynclicks.js"></script><script language="javascript" src="/system/resource/js/openlink.js"></script><a href="http://www.nepuqhd.net/" target="_blank" onclick="_addDynClicks("wburl", 1598682733, 64249)">秦皇岛校区</a><b>|</b> <a href="../../kstd/xs.htm" target="_blank" onclick="_addDynClicks("wburl", 15986
07-04
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值